The Fluke 820-2 LED Stroboscope delivers fast, reliable, and non-contact measurements of rotating or reciprocating equipment, helping maintenance professionals identify speed-related problems without shutting down operations. Using high-intensity LED technology, this stroboscope provides clear, flicker-free images that allow users to “freeze” motion and analyze equipment performance with precision.

Compact and rugged, the Fluke 820-2 is engineered for field use in demanding industrial environments. Its intuitive interface and digital controls make it simple to operate, while its wide flash range enables measurement across various applications. Whether used for monitoring motors, fans, pumps, or belt drives, this tool supports predictive maintenance by detecting mechanical wear and preventing costly downtime.

Key Features:

  • Wide flash range: 30 to 300,000 FPM (flashes per minute)

  • High-intensity LED technology for clear visibility and long service life

  • Digital control for precise frequency adjustment

  • Freeze motion for visual inspection and speed measurement

  • Rugged, lightweight design for field and plant environments

  • Non-contact operation reduces downtime and enhances safety

Applications:

  • Rotational speed measurement

  • Predictive maintenance inspections

  • Monitoring motors, fans, pumps, conveyors, and belt drives

  • Quality control and process monitoring
